TheHappyFriar wrote on 2/4/2004, 6:06 PM
the video downlaoded from the net was probley divx, mpeg, or wmx, correct? Also it was probley 320x240, correct? When you re-render it using the NTSC DV template it will be changed to DV format @ 720x480, hence the bigger size.

FuTz wrote on 2/4/2004, 6:38 PM

When you do "render as", shoose the appropriate output format. There's also a "custom" button and inside the window that pops up you have plenty of parameters you can play with.
Render "loop region only" (there's a switch for that) with a small segment of clip so you can quickly check out the result before making up your mind about your final render for the whole clip.
